CCLD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review
65 of the 8,318 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CareCloud (CCLD)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$20.3M — down 54% from $44.1M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 18 funds closed out of CCLD and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 10 holders — while 21 trimmed existing stakes and 23 added.
The largest buyer was Globeflex Capital, opening a new position worth an estimated $867K. The largest seller was Essex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.55M sold.
